Weight Loss

Definition:Weight loss is the reduction of total body weight, often through diet and exercise.
Complete Guide Available
View Full Weight Loss Topic →
Weight loss is not just “eat less, move more.” It is the result of biology, behavior, environment, sleep, stress, and sometimes medication working together to change energy balance and body composition. This guide explains how weight loss works, what strategies are most effective in 2025, who benefits most, what can go wrong, and how to implement a plan you can actually sustain.

Weight loss is the process of reducing total body weight. This typically occurs when the body burns more calories than it consumes, leading to a decrease in fat, muscle, or water weight. It can be intentional, such as when someone follows a diet or exercise plan, or unintentional, due to illness or other factors.

Weight loss is important for health because maintaining a healthy weight can reduce the risk of various diseases, including heart disease, diabetes, and certain cancers. It can also improve overall well-being, increase energy levels, and enhance physical mobility. For individuals who are overweight or obese, losing weight can be a crucial step towards achieving better health.

In the body, weight loss happens when there is a calorie deficit. This means the body uses more energy than it takes in from food and drink. The body then turns to stored fat for energy, leading to weight reduction. This process involves complex interactions between hormones, metabolism, and physical activity.

If someone experiences unexpected weight loss or is considering a weight loss plan, it may be helpful to learn more from a healthcare provider. They can provide guidance tailored to individual health needs and goals.

We use cookies to provide the best experience and analyze site usage. By continuing, you agree to our Privacy Policy.